Quercus prinoides prophouse-winter-2028 ichangensis somewhere in the parentageDwarf chinquapin oak is the oak for gardeners in a hurry, a small, shrubby white oak that starts bearing sweet acorns while still only a few feet tall. Where most oaks make you wait a generation, this one fruits at three to five years old and crops nearly every year after, a rare and useful trick. The plant grows as a rhizomatous, colony forming shrub or small tree of ten to twenty feet, clothed in glossy, chestnut like leaves with wavy, blunt teeth.
